diff --git a/angular.json b/angular.json index 55b31ea..991768c 100644 --- a/angular.json +++ b/angular.json @@ -107,7 +107,7 @@ "builder": "@angular-devkit/build-angular:protractor", "options": { "protractorConfig": "e2e/protractor.conf.js", - "devServerTarget": "nls-guilloche-generator:serve" + "devServerTarget": "NlsGuillocheGenerator:serve" } }, "lint": { diff --git a/package.json b/package.json index 4239757..c6dc0d2 100644 --- a/package.json +++ b/package.json @@ -31,6 +31,7 @@ "ng": "ng", "start": "ng serve --aot -o", "build": "ng build --prod", + "build:library": "ng build NlsGuilloche --prod", "test": "ng test", "lint": "ng lint", "e2e": "ng e2e" diff --git a/projects/nls-guilloche/src/nls/components/graphs.component.ts b/projects/nls-guilloche/src/nls/components/graphs.component.ts index a57b1e9..014ebe7 100644 --- a/projects/nls-guilloche/src/nls/components/graphs.component.ts +++ b/projects/nls-guilloche/src/nls/components/graphs.component.ts @@ -75,8 +75,6 @@ export class NlsGraphsComponent implements OnChanges, OnInit { this.updateCanvas(); this.updateMatrix(); - console.log(changes); - if (changes.config) { // Config changes must not trigger any other events this.updateGraphs(); diff --git a/src/app/app.component.ts b/src/app/app.component.ts index 18b5a93..c5cc5d4 100644 --- a/src/app/app.component.ts +++ b/src/app/app.component.ts @@ -23,6 +23,7 @@ import 'moment/min/locales'; import { environment as env } from '../environments/environment'; import { NlsHistoryService } from 'projects/nls-guilloche/src/public_api'; +import { NlsGraphsComponent } from 'projects/nls-guilloche/src/public_api'; @Component({ selector: 'app-root', diff --git a/src/app/app.module.ts b/src/app/app.module.ts index 3bd0b49..5a4b5d3 100644 --- a/src/app/app.module.ts +++ b/src/app/app.module.ts @@ -22,11 +22,16 @@ import { MomentModule } from 'ngx-moment'; import { AppComponent } from './app.component'; import { NlsGraphsComponent } from 'projects/nls-guilloche/src/public_api'; import { NlsHistoryService } from 'projects/nls-guilloche/src/public_api'; +import { NlsCanvasService } from 'projects/nls-guilloche/src/public_api'; +import { NlsMathService } from 'projects/nls-guilloche/src/public_api'; +import { NlsGraphService } from 'projects/nls-guilloche/src/public_api'; +import { NlsGuillocheDirective } from 'projects/nls-guilloche/src/public_api'; @NgModule({ declarations: [ AppComponent, NlsGraphsComponent, + NlsGuillocheDirective, ], imports: [ BrowserModule, @@ -36,6 +41,9 @@ import { NlsHistoryService } from 'projects/nls-guilloche/src/public_api'; ], providers: [ NlsHistoryService, + NlsCanvasService, + NlsMathService, + NlsGraphService, ], bootstrap: [AppComponent] })